Find the inverse of the deer population formula

an aerial survey of the deer population in a suburban region was 793. after 2.5 years, there were 1839 deer in the same suburban region. The formula N=P(1+r)^t estimates the number of deer, N, in a region after t years if the original population was P and the population is growing at an annual rate of r expressed as a decimal.
